6100017426 ANNUAL CONTRACT FOR TREE & PALM MAINTENANCE FOR SAIA

The City of San Antonio (City) is soliciting proposals for a qualified contractor to perform general tree and palm maintenance and removal services for the San Antonio International Airport (SAIA). The contractor shall provide all labor, materials, and equipment necessary to perform the services as per the referenced specifications.
